Brake Pad Wear and Substitute



When it involves preserving your automobile's brake system, one essential facet to watch on is the wear and replacement of brake pads. Brake pads are vital parts that press versus the brake blades to reduce or quit your lorry. In time, these pads wear down due to rubbing, calling for regular examination and substitute to guarantee your brakes function successfully.

To figure out if your brake pads require replacement, pay attention for screeching or grinding sounds when you apply the brakes. Additionally, if your vehicle takes longer to stop or you observe resonances or pulsations when stopping, it might be time to replace the brake pads.

Neglecting used brake pads can cause decreased braking performance, damages to various other brake elements, and even brake failure.

Changing brake pads is a reasonably straightforward procedure for several lorries. Nevertheless, if you're uncertain or unpleasant performing this job, it's ideal to get in touch with a specialist technician to ensure appropriate setup and optimal brake performance.

Regularly examining and changing brake pads is essential for your safety and the longevity of your car's braking system.

Spongy Brake Pedal: Blood Loss Brakes



If you have actually ever experienced a mushy brake pedal while driving, you comprehend the significance of preserving a company and responsive braking system. One typical cause of a squishy brake pedal is air trapped in the brake lines. When air enters the brake system, it can lead to a loss of hydraulic stress, leading to that upsetting spongy feeling when you press the brake pedal.

To solve this concern, bleeding the brakes is necessary. Bleeding the brakes involves removing the air from the brake lines to restore proper hydraulic stress.

To bleed the brakes, you'll require an assistant to assist you. Start by finding the brake bleeder shutoff on each wheel, usually located near the brake caliper. With a wrench, loosen up the shutoff and have your helper press the brake pedal while you observe any type of air bubbles appearing. Repeat this process for each wheel, starting from the wheel farthest from the master cyndrical tube and relocating better.
